86 z28 question
Hey guys i have a 86 z28 camaro with a 305 in it i cut off the muffler today and the sound difference was almost nothing, it basically sounded the same with the muffler on. is this engine supposed to be fuel injected or carberated? mine has a 4 barrel carb on it for some reason. thats how it was when i bought it. i want to the to sound like a actual muscle car should i cut the cat off to? what should i do? i heard that if i did cut the muffler and cat off that it doesnt have enough back pressure and i will suck in a valve or somthing, is that with fuel injection, carberator, or both? i want it to be loud like a muscle car should. help would be great, thanks.

please dont jerry rig the crap out of it. but it sounds like you are going to anyway. 86 had the option of tbi, tpi, and carb. if its a carb, it will need tweaked to richen the fuel up. if tbi or tpi, it will self tune. if it didnt get much louder, what muffler was on it to begin with? it could be that the cat is clogged or dislodged. if you do cut it off, use the $20 in scrap value and get a cheap glasspack and put the mid pipe back on so you dont set the floor on fire. as far as sucking or burning a valve, it wont happen

A new exhaust system is affordable. I would consider Flowmasters or turbo mufflers. Probably $200-250. It sounds like your catalytic converters are clogged. The new exhaust will make your car feel like a rocket compared to what the clogged system has been. Consider a performance type muffler shop in your area.
